L-Band Flat-Gain Raman with Erbium-Doped Fluoride Hybrid Optical Amplifier for Superdense Wavelength Division Multiplexing System

Abstract

To the best of our knowledge, we explore, for the very first time, the performance using Raman-EDFFA hybrid amplifier for super dense multiplexing system. We evaluate the system in terms of flat gain, noise figure, and good rating quality factor for L-band. A highest flat gain of 26.01 dB is observed over a wavelength range of 1,578 to 1,640 nm with a smaller variation of 1.5 dB without using any cost influence techniques. Further, we also observe that an input power level of 25 dB is quite suitable for acceptable amplification.
